The client which I am working has around 50+ TSM Servers.
We do a Health Check of all the TSM Servers by manulaly logging into each TSM Servers and finding out the
DB%
Log%
STGPool > 80%
Number of processes running

We do this every 4 hours and manually logging into each server is taking a lot of time.
Is there any tool in the market that will help to automate this and make my life easier ??

I would just write a script that would query each TSM server every 4 hours. The script would be on a TSM client that uses a user ID defined on each TSM server with Operator privilege.

Check the new Extended TSM Script Language of the "Power Administrator for TSM V4.2" (www.tsmpoweradmin.com), which give you the possibility to define TSM server scripts (e.g. for health checking), which run simultaneously on an arbitrary number of TSM servers. There are a lot of further possibilities available with this new Extended TSM Script Language: Define a graphical input mask for input of user parameter, the output of graphical tables, the definition of right-mouse-button-menus for output tables, the definition of Switch User ACL´s etc.
I believe these new features could support you in defining TSM scripts for health checks. The new Extended Script Language is also available in the freeware version of the PA.

Another possibility in the PA software are automatically running regular health checks, which are freely configurable. Alarms of the health checks will be posted in the "Central Message Console" of the PA.

If you looking for tool you can give a try with tsmmanager tool (licensed one), which is worth to buy in generating reports the ways we expect.


Daily reports can be generated using Admin center tool by installing it on a windows server and schedule report generation !!!!


tsmmanager will also help you in managing the 50+ servers in a single console by defining collectors without logging into servers everytime..
